Teton County, Wyoming, Coroner Dr. Brent Blue on Tuesday confirmed that the body found over the weekend Bridger-Teton National Forest is missing woman Gabby Petito, according to the woman’s family and the FBI. The FBI said in a statement that Blue ruled her death a homicide in his preliminary findings. Petito family lawyer Richard Stafford also confirmed the remains belonged to the 22-year-old woman, originally from Long Island and who disappeared in a cross-country trip with her fiance, Brian Laundrie. “The cause of death remains pending final autopsy results,” the FBI said, adding Laundrie is a person of interest.
